Visit Russia and discover a country whose historic past stretches from the Imperial to the Communist and everything in between. St. Petersburg was founded by Peter the Great in 1703 and is the cultural capital of Russia. Known as the “Venice of the North”, this city boasts a huge array of fascinating and important historical sights. It would be difficult to condense all the amazing points of interest in the immediate area however, starting with the enthralling city itself, the remarkable St. Isaac’s Cathedral, the Palace Square, Peter & Paul’s Fortress and Cathedral, the Church of Our Savior on Spilled Blood bear special mention.

Slightly further a field, you’ll find yourself submerged by the historic remnants of Russia’s glorious Imperial past. A day trip to Pushkin (formally Tsarskoye Selo) where you can see Alexander Palace will do just that. This was the last known residence of Czar Nicholas II and Alexandra and a majestic neo-classical backdrop for many events throughout world history. Following your tour of the Alexander, a stop at nearby Catherine Palace would further steep your senses in the Russian Imperial Age. This palace was once the residence of Catherine the Great and is most famous for its “Amber Room” which was dubbed the 8th wonder of the world. How about exploring a massive park ornamented with fountains, pavilions and statues? You can see all this and more at the Grand Palace and Park of Peterhof as its grounds feature 3 major cascades and over 140 fountains. Finally, a relaxing evening boat trip along the Neva would be the perfect end to a day filled with new discoveries as you take in Russia’s famous “White Nights” from the water.

Of course, no tour of St. Petersburg would be complete without stopping by the Hermitage Museum that houses one of the largest and most significant art collections in the world. Also included is a visit to the Winter Palace and state residences of the former Emperors, which is a part of the Hermitage as well.

While it can be said that St. Petersburg is the soul of Russia, Moscow is certainly its heart. The capital of Russia houses the famous Kremlin; an immense fortified structure and the official residence of the President. No visit to Moscow would be complete without a tour of its Red Square, one of the most famous plazas in the world. You’ll want to have your camera ready at the magnificent St. Basil's Cathedral, which is ornately colorful and known for its onion-shaped domes. Keep you camera handy for some snap shots of the incredible Alexander Garden, the Church of Christ the Savior and the Novodevichy Convent too.

Explore the ancient kingdoms with a historical tour of some of the locations that form the enchanting “Golden Ring”…Vladimir, Suzdal and Rostov. These “open air” museum type settings will leave you with the deepest sense of what Russia’s orthodox past is all about.
